About This Event
“Reverence" by Jess Tommeraasen is an MFA thesis exhibition paying homage to Fungi. It showcases a captivating display of living Reishi mushrooms, inviting viewers to venerate the wonders of this vast, enigmatic, kingdom. Through multimedia installation, this work delves into themes of interdependency, multi-species entanglements, decay and rebirth, prompting contemplation on questions of agency and ethics beyond human intelligence. Fungi demonstrate an extraordinary capacity to adapt, innovate, and collaborate, sculpting landscapes and atmospheres, nourishing soils, and facilitating the evolution of countless species through symbiotic relationships. This exhibit offers a moment to honor and marvel at the presence and beauty of fungi.
